Photovoltaic Panel Technology Basics



To absolutely grasp the significance of solar panel technology, you must delve into the basic principles that underpin its functionality. Photovoltaic panel consist of photovoltaic cells, generally made from silicon, which have the exceptional capability to transform sunshine into power with the photovoltaic result. When sunlight strikes the cells, the photons in the light interact with the silicon atoms, triggering the electrons to break without their atomic bonds. This produces an electrical current that can after that be harnessed for powering various tools.



The crucial part of solar panels is the semiconductors within the solar batteries, which facilitate the conversion of sunshine right into functional power. These semiconductors have both positive and negative layers, developing an electrical field that allows for the circulation of electrons.

This flow of electrons, when attached in a circuit, creates straight present (DC) electricity. Comprehending these fundamental concepts is crucial for appreciating just how solar panels can harness the sun's power to power homes, organizations, and also satellites precede.

How Solar Panels Generate Electricity



Photovoltaic panel harness the sun's energy by converting sunlight into electrical energy with a procedure referred to as the photovoltaic result. When sunlight hits the solar panels, the photons (light fragments) are absorbed by the semiconducting materials within the panels, generally made of silicon. This absorption generates an electric current as the photons knock electrons loose from the atoms within the material.

The electrical fields within the solar batteries after that require these electrons to move in a details instructions, creating a direct present (DC) of electrical power. This straight current is after that travelled through an inverter, which transforms it into alternating existing (AIR CONDITIONER) electrical energy that can be made use of to power your home or organization.

Excess electrical energy generated by the photovoltaic panels can be kept in batteries for later usage or fed back into the grid for debt via a process called web metering. Comprehending Solar Panel Components



One crucial facet of photovoltaic panel innovation is recognizing the various elements that make up a solar panel system.

The vital components of a photovoltaic panel system consist of the solar panels themselves, which are comprised of solar batteries that transform sunshine into power. These panels are installed on a framework, usually a roofing, to catch sunshine.

Along with the panels, there are inverters that transform the straight current (DC) electricity generated by the panels into alternating current (AIR CONDITIONING) electrical power that can be used in homes or companies.

The system additionally consists of racking to support and position the solar panels for optimum sunlight exposure. Additionally, cords and connectors are crucial for moving the power produced by the panels to the electric system of a structure.
